Study Abroad Programs: Sanskrit Languages, Literature
The study of Sanskrit languages and literature offers a rich opportunity to explore one of the world's oldest and most complex languages. As a highly inflected language, Sanskrit offers a unique challenge to language learners, and the study of its literature provides a window into India's rich cultural and religious heritage. Students studying Sanskrit abroad will be exposed to a range of texts, from the Vedas and Upanishads to the Mahabharata and the Ramayana, gaining insight into the complex philosophical and religious traditions of India.
Programs that focus on Sanskrit language and literature are typically offered at the university level and provide a rigorous academic environment for students. Language courses typically cover grammar, syntax, and vocabulary, while literature courses explore the major works of Sanskrit literature, including epic poems, plays, and philosophical texts. Study abroad programs in India may also offer opportunities for cultural immersion, including visits to historical sites and cultural events. With the right program and dedication, students studying Sanskrit abroad can gain a deep understanding of one of the world's most fascinating languages and cultures.
